Output f3162ac631175b1ebd331e01f4a076a6901b3bfbbc2b39b0416104d3bcf5d5bf:7

value
25336693969
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a2410577339c21e6b457899b4d9bc77a08e200bc OP_EQUAL
address
MNh5bGaG33fYGzddJAPZ46EdNPpiqq242Y
transaction
f3162ac631175b1ebd331e01f4a076a6901b3bfbbc2b39b0416104d3bcf5d5bf
spent
true